Shot of our wonderful planet❤️
On board the DSCOVR satellite, about 1,529,000 km away, between the Earth and the Sun, there is a camera taking pictures of our planet every couple of hours.

"Venera-3" - automatic interplanetary station
It was launched on November 16, 1965 from Baikonur Cosmodrome.
On March 1, 1966, it reached Venera and "crashed" into its surface at -20° to +20° latitude and 60° to 80° east longitude. No data on Venera was transmitted by the station.
The "Venera-3 " station was the first spacecraft to reach the surface of another planet.

Saturn's satellite, Mimas
You can easily find that very Herschel crater. The crater itself was found in 1789, along with Mimas.
The diameter of the crater is almost a third of the diameter of Mimas itself, and is 135 kilometers. The height of the walls of the crater is about 5 kilometers, the greatest depth is 10 kilometers.

NASA is developing the concept of building an observatory on the Moon
And nowhere else than on its reverse side.
Developers say that the construction of such an observatory will qualitatively improve observational capabilities compared with similar facilities on Earth - the sensitivity available to such an observatory will make it possible to discern the formation processes of the first stars.
Thus, we can also explore the bowels of the Moon, develop detailed space weather forecasts, detect magnetic fields, and even detect lightning and storms on Neptune.

The Cat's Eye Nebula (also known as NGC 6543 and Caldwell 6)
This is a planetary nebula in the northern constellation of the Dragon, discovered by William Herschel on February 15, 1786.
It was the first planetary nebula, which spectrum was studied by an English amateur astronomer.

Schwarzschild radius.
The radius, to which a body must be compressed, so that light from it cannot escape into space.
For the Sun it is about 3 km, while for the Earth it is only 0.884 cm - the ball in the photo. If you compress the Sun and the Earth to these or smaller radii, its light will not escape.
The Schwarzschild radius can be calculated for any body. The smaller the mass of the body, the smaller the Schwarzschild radius.
